HC Deb 27 July 1998 vol 317 c23W
Mr. Shaw

To ask the Chancellor of the Exchequer, pursuant to the answer of 21 July 1998,Official Report, column 463, from the Secretary of State for the Environment, Transport and the Regions, if he will estimate the loss of revenue incurred by reducing VAT on the refurbishment of 415,000 dwellings to 5 per cent. [52157]

Mr. Geoffrey Robinson

The average cost of bringing an empty dwelling into good order is £6,500. This figure was given to my hon. Friend in the answer of the 21 July 1998,Official Report, column 463, by the Secretary of State for the Environment, Transport and the Regions. The revenue cost of reducing the rate of VAT from 17.5 per cent. to 5 per cent. on refurbishment costing £6,500 on each of 415,000 dwellings would be approximately £300 million.
